Song Meaning
These lyrics kick off with a stark countdown, building immediate tension from ten down to one. It's a classic setup, a clear signal that something significant is about to begin. The declaration, "Ξεκινάει η λαίλαπα" (and the storm begins), immediately elevates the moment, promising an intense, perhaps overwhelming, experience.
The central tension here lies in the contrast between the universal countdown and the highly specific, almost ritualistic, introduction of two figures. The lyrics first offer a phonetic shorthand, "Α-Α/Ε," before clarifying with the full names, "Αρτέμης-Ευθύμης." This suggests these names are well-known, almost iconic, to the intended audience.
The craft truly shines in how it establishes the identities. "Αρτέμης στο μικρόφωνο" clearly assigns a role, while spelling out his name, "Α-Ρ-Τ-Ε-Μ-Η-Σ," adds a layer of emphasis. The phrase "μέσ' απ' τον σκληρό πυρήνα" (from the hard core) suggests an unyielding authenticity or a foundational presence, grounding Artemis in something deep and resilient. For Efthymis, the repeated line "Ο Ευθύμης από Αθήνα και πάλι" (Efthymis from Athens again) reinforces his origin and implies a consistent, perhaps returning, presence, a familiar force.
Ultimately, these lyrics are effective because they masterfully build anticipation and establish authority. The dramatic countdown, combined with the powerful imagery of a "storm" and a "hard core," creates an undeniable sense of gravitas. It's a direct, no-nonsense introduction that doesn't just name-drop but actively asserts the significance and enduring presence of the individuals, setting a potent stage for whatever follows.
